How to Use Kahoot in Your Thai Classroom: A Step-by-Step Guide

Getting started with Kahoot is easy, whether you’re teaching in-person or online.

Here’s how to integrate it into your Thai classroom in 2025.

Step 1: Sign Up and Explore

Visit Kahoot’s website (https://kahoot.com) and create a free account.

Explore the platform’s library of pre-made quizzes or create your own, covering subjects like English, math, and Thai culture.

Step 2: Create or Choose a Quiz

Use Kahoot’s AI-enhanced creator to generate questions from PDFs or manually create quizzes tailored to your lesson.

For example, an English teacher in Thailand might create a vocabulary quiz on Songkran traditions to make the material more relatable.

 
 
A teacher creating Kahoot game for his classroom
 
 

Step 3: Launch the Game

Choose live mode (in-class or virtual via Zoom) or self-paced mode.

Project the quiz on a screen, and users, including students, join using a game PIN on their phones, tablets, or laptops.

Step 4: Engage and Assess

As students provide answers to questions, Kahoot displays a leaderboard, adding a competitive element.

After the game, review analytics to assess performance and identify areas for improvement.

Step 5: Celebrate Learning

Kahoot’s 2025 update, Kahootopia, allows you to celebrate class achievements with collective rewards, fostering a shared and engaging learning experience. Students can also create their own Kahoots, encouraging student-led learning.

Challenges and Solutions with Kahoot

Limited Device Access

Many schools in rural Thailand often lack access to devices.

The solution is to pair students to share devices or use a single projector for live quizzes.

Internet Connectivity Issues

Unstable internet can disrupt live games.

Solution: Use self-paced mode, which allows students to complete quizzes offline and sync later.

Over-Competitiveness

The leaderboard can make some students overly competitive in a professional setting, such as the workplace.

Solution: Focus on team-based games or disable the leaderboard for a more collaborative experience.

Case Study: Kahoot in a Sukhothai Classroom

In 2025, a Sukhothai teacher at a rural school integrated Kahoot into her English class.

Her diverse classroom included students with varying English levels, from beginners to intermediate learners.

She created a vocabulary quiz on Thai festivals, using Thai language terms alongside English translations (e.g., "Songkran" and "water festival"). Using Kahoot’s self-paced mode, she allowed students to learn at their own pace, ensuring inclusivity.

The quiz included images of Songkran celebrations, making learning fun and culturally relevant.

Students collaborated in teams, fostering a sense of community, and the teacher used Kahootopia rewards to celebrate their progress.

Student engagement increased significantly by the end of the term, and thanks to Kahoot's analytics, the teacher was able to save time on assessments. This case study shows how Kahoot can make learning awesome in Thai classrooms.
